There are several well regarded companies modding the Oppo 83 SE for that very purpose of providing high quality two channel (or multi-channel) audio. Check out ModWright, EVS, and RAM. Prices for two of those mods are quite reasonable ranging from $950 to $1,435 when you supply the player, and the other goes up to $3,295. Of course, the ultimate "mod" to the 83 SE will be Ayre's DX-5 at about $10K.
